14:22 — Bulk edit operations in the Orchardia admin table began silently dropping rows when more than 200 records were selected. Plugin authors extending the bulk-action hook should note that the batching contract changed in the Maplewright release: callbacks now receive chunked arrays, not the full selection. Any plugin assuming a single array will truncate edits. We confirmed the regression by replaying the operator's session in staging, which produced the failing build identified by the token recorded here.

pipeline stamp: htk4_66df

Leadership Review Briefing — Hallowfen Lease

Welcome aboard! Quick context before Thursday: our lease on the Marbury Point facility expires next spring, and Quentell Properties has signaled openness to a five-year renewal at better terms. Serra's team has modeled three scenarios, all favorable. We'd like your read before we counter. The strategic angle is summarized below.

confidential, bawip-fahap: Gross margin on Ulaael came in at 5 percent against a plan of 10 percent. Only 5 of the 100 pilot accounts renewed Ulaael, so a churn review is set for July 1.

## Drone Return – Unit "Kestrel-4"

Heads up, records folks: Kestrel-4, one of our document-run drones from the Marleybrook hub, came back Tuesday with a wobbly rotor and a grumpy battery. It's off to Vantrell Aerotech for servicing, so pouch runs between Marleybrook and the Deldin annex go by ground courier for the next two weeks. Please log all Kestrel-4 manifests as "diverted – ground" in the register. The courier taking over the route will need the hand-over phrase below.

dispatch memo: the sorius tamius courier leaves the praeth ledger at gate 4873 under passcode 928014

Heads up: if the Lintrock baseline file in the Quarrow repo drifts from main, CI fails with a "stale baseline" error even when the code is fine. Quick fix is to regenerate the baseline on a clean checkout and re-push. If a customer build is blocked, confirm the failing run matches the token below before escalating.

build token for yadug-yagag: htk21_c863c33eb8b82c0c9c152